Global Trends and Growth Prospects in the Underground Cabling EPC Market Size, Share, (2024–2032)

 

The global underground cabling EPC market was estimated to be worth USD 18.57 billion in 2023 and is expected to grow to USD 29.55 billion by the end of 2032, per a report released by Zion Market Research. Over the course of the projected period, the market is anticipated to expand at a CAGR of 5.30%. Segmentation of the Global Underground Cabling EPC Market

Configuration, voltage rating, construction, insulation, and installation are the categories into which the worldwide subterranean cabling EPC market can be divided. The subterranean cabling EPC market is divided into Single Core and Three Core segments based on configuration.

Low Tension, High Tension, Super Tension, Extra High Tension, Extra Super Voltage, and Ultra High Tension are the market segments based on voltage ratings. The market for EPC for subterranean cabling can be divided into three segments based on construction: Belted, Screened, and Pressure. The market is divided into three segments based on insulation: PVC, XLPE, and rubber. The market is separated into Direct Buried, Trough, Tunnels, and GILs based on installation.

Regional Analysis of the Global Underground Cabling EPC Market

North America, Europe, Asia Pacific, Latin America, and the Middle East and Africa are the five major regions into which the global underground cabling EPC market may be separated. China and India are regarded as advantageous markets since they are constantly improving their current power capabilities and infrastructure to satisfy the growing demand for electricity throughout the Asia Pacific region.

The industry has grown significantly as a result of shifting power consumption habits across industries, businesses, and families that are supported by policies aimed at promoting grid safety and dependability. In order to strengthen the country’s grid infrastructure by 2020, the Chinese government declared in 2015 that USD 315 billion will be invested.

Due to the rapid commercialisation and increase in cash flow for numerous industrial applications and utility-based electric infrastructure, the underground cabling EPC market in Europe is expected to grow profitably. Subterranean network cables and aerial bunched lines are replacing overhead wires, which will further improve the area’s business environment. The markets in North America and Latin America have enormous development potential.

Key Drivers

  • Urbanization: Rapid urban development requires reliable underground cabling solutions to accommodate increased power and communication demands.
  • Regulatory Support: Governments are implementing policies to promote underground cabling for enhanced safety and aesthetics in urban areas.
  • Renewable Energy Integration: The transition to renewable energy sources necessitates robust underground transmission networks to connect remote generation sites with urban consumption centers.

Challenges Despite the positive outlook, challenges such as high initial installation costs, regulatory hurdles, and technical complexities in project execution can impede market growth. Additionally, soil conditions and environmental factors can impact the feasibility of underground installations.
